| The Association for the Study of Peak Oil and Gas [ASPO] is an
international coalition of concerned people focussed on the supply of
fossil fuels and the environmental, economic and societal issues that
derive from this. The term "Peak Oil" refers to the maximum rate of
production of oil in any area [and globally] recognising that it is a
finite natural resource subject to depletion. ASPO South Africa is a Section 21 company that has been formed to work in partnership with international groups to raise awareness of these issues but to focus particularly on aspects that are unique and important to South Africans. |
